How you will contribute :
- Providing corporate tax compliance and advisory services to a variety of clients, assistance with ASC 740-10 (FAS 109 & FIN 48) including but not limited to calculating current / deferred taxes and tax account roll forwards, assessing valuation allowances, and calculating global tax provisions for SEC filings
- Working as part of a multi-disciplinary team helping to provide industry knowledge and experience, industries may include but not be limited to financial services, insurance, manufacturing, retail, or utilities
- Conducting tax research
- Keeping informed of current tax developments and effectively applying tax knowledge / research to a specific client's situations
- Advising clients and being responsible for delivering high-quality tax service and advice, including analyzing business processes and identifying ways to automate processes and / or implement improved processes
- Assisting with managing, developing, and coaching professional tax staff
- Reviewing returns prepared by tax associates and seniors
- Effectively delegating responsibilities to others, monitoring efforts of engagement teams

Minimum Qualifications :
- 7 years or more in tax accounting, preferably with a Big Four or Regional Firm
- CPA certification
- Tax return review experience
- BS in Accounting
Preferred Qualifications :
- Master's in Taxation or another related field
- Strong skills in Corporate Flow Through and individual tax compliance, Multi-State
- Taxation (apportionment, nexus, and / or controversy resolution)
- CCH Axcess experience
- Strong skills in tax research and writing
- 3 years of supervisory experience

About Forvis Mazars, LLP
Forvis Mazars, LLP is a professional services firm providing assurance, tax, and advisory services. Created by the merger of equals of BKD, LLP and Dixon Hughes Goodman, LLP (DHG), Forvis Mazars, LLP is driven by the commitment to use our forward vision to deliver Unmatched Client Experiences.
Ranked among the top 10 public accounting firms in the country, Forvis Mazars, LLP has 5,500 dedicated professionals who serve clients in all 50 states as well as across the globe.
Forvis Mazars, LLP is built upon the strong legacies of BKD and DHG, which are reflected in a name that comprises partner initials and represents our unique focus on preparing our clients for what is next.
